What FG Should Do to Terrorists and Their Sponsors, Pastor Adeboye Sends Strong Message to Tinubu

The General Overseer of the Redeemed Christian Church of God, Pastor Enoch Adeboye, has said that he has tried his best to advise government authorities over disturbing security issues in Nigeria.

In a trending video, Pastor Adeboye said ''you can only advise the commander in chief, you can't command the commander in chief. That would not make sense. But I've tried and God is my witness."

On issues of security in Nigeria, Adeboye said: "If I were asked to make suggestions, I will say quietly to our government, move fast and tell our security chiefs to get rid of these terrorists within 90 days or resign."

The Redeemed Christian Church General Overseer believes that the security of Nigerians lives and property should be the primary priority of government as that is the essence of governance.

He recalled in the days of late President Muhammadu Buhari when he issued order to the security chiefs and gave them three months to get rid of Boko Haram terrorists or resign.

"Some of you will remember late President Muhammadu Buhari, who called the then service chiefs together and said, “I give you three months to get rid of all these boko haram people or resign”. He is not around to tell you who gave him that advice.

He said that order failed because Late President Buhari did not follow it through as commander in chief of the federal Republic of Nigeria.

He added that Buhari would have confirmed if he was still alive. Though Adeboye declined to give the details of his meeting with the late President, he said he would give such advice to the present administration.

"Incase there’s any of you who can get across to them, you should tell them that when giving orders to the service chiefs, they should make it clear that they are not only to eliminate the terrorists, they should eliminate their supervisors, no matter how influential they may be."
